Most organisations manage assets in fragments — a purchase file here, a service history there, a disposal decision made on instinct. Intelligent asset management treats the asset lifecycle as one continuous record, from acquisition to disposal. Every stage produces documents — commissioning certificates, work orders, condition assessments, insurance schedules — and Claimpal reads them into a single history per asset. That is what makes whole-of-life cost visible: not just what an asset cost to buy, but what it costs to run, maintain, insure and eventually replace, so repair-or-replace decisions rest on the full record rather than the purchase price. In industry terms, Claimpal sits in the asset performance management (APM) layer. A CMMS or EAM system records what work was done; asset performance management asks what the record means — which assets are degrading, which are likely to fail next, and what that will cost. An ISO 55001 asset management system stands or falls on what the standard calls documented information — the documents, records and audit trail that prove the system does what your asset management policy says it does. That evidence layer is what Claimpal builds as a by-product of normal use: every condition grade, prediction and recommendation is traceable to the source document it was derived from, so the record stays audit-ready without a separate documentation exercise.
